The Carmi-White County Football team fell to Sesser-Valier back on Friday night by a final score of 38-6.
The Bulldogs tied the game at 6-6 in the 1st quarter when Lex Day scooped up a fumble and ran it in for a touchdown, but Sesser-Valier would score 32 unanswered points to finish the game.
The Bulldogs fall to 0-6 on the year, they will travel to Christopher this Friday.

Congratulations to the Carmi-White County 5th & 6th Grade Jr. Pro Football team for winning the Black Diamond Conference Championship on Saturday. The Bulldogs defeated Flora by a final score of 30-0, completing the undefeated season with an 8-0 record.

The Carmi-White County Volleyball team will travel to Edwards County for a big Black Diamond Conference matchup against the Lady Lions. The Lady Bulldogs come into tonight’s match with a 26-2 record and 5-0 record in the BDC. Edwards County is 22-1 on the year and 4-0 in the BDC.
The Lady Bulldogs are the #10 ranked team in Class 2A, and Edwards County is the #3 ranked team in Class 1A.
